Safe Volunteering: The Ups and Downs of Corporate Social Responsibility, September 2011
29.09.2011
Employee volunteering is a relatively new concept in Ireland, but for many years companies across the world have recognised their responsibilities to their stakeholders and the impact that they have on the local community through their CSR practices. Given the risks that are involved with certain volunteering activities, it is imperative that employers know the extent of their duties and responsibilities, in respect of health and safety, toward employees engaging in employer endorsed volunteering projects.
